## macOS 安全路径测试必须使用规范化临时目录(2026-08-05)
|
||||
|
||||
- 现象:调用仓库上下文、Runtime context bundle 或 pending recovery 的 Rust 测试在 macOS 报“Repository root and its ancestors must not be symbolic links”,Linux CI 却可能通过;本地 HTTP 恢复夹具在完整串行测试中还可能偶发 `WouldBlock`。
|
||||
- 原因:`tempfile::tempdir()` 默认返回 `/var/folders/...`,而 macOS 的 `/var` 是指向 `/private/var` 的符号链接,生产安全校验会按设计拒绝该祖先;恢复测试的服务端读超时若仅为 2 秒,也会与完整测试负载下约 2 秒的首次请求形成窄竞态。
|
||||
- 处理:凡测试会进入仓库可信路径校验,统一使用 `crate::tests::canonical_test_tempdir(...)`,不得削弱生产符号链接拒绝规则;loopback 夹具保留有界超时,但为完整 CI 负载留足稳定裕量。
|
||||
- 验证:在 macOS 上定向运行 provider request、pending recovery、autonomous continuation 与 generation recovery 用例,再运行完整 `npm run check:native-shells`。

## Mach-O 文件头校验必须覆盖反字节序魔数(2026-08-05)
|
||||
|
||||
- 现象:macOS arm64 的 Tauri release 已成功构建且 `file` 明确认定为 Mach-O,产物 staging 仍报“must be an executable Mach-O file”。
|
||||
- 原因:脚本用 `Buffer.readUInt32BE(0)` 读取文件头,却只比较 `0xfeedfacf` 等正序数值;arm64 常见头字节是 `cf fa ed fe`,读取结果为 `0xcffaedfe`。
|
||||
- 处理:文件头白名单同时覆盖 32/64 位与 fat Mach-O 的正序和反字节序合法魔数,并由桌面配置门禁同时反查 staging 脚本和根级产物检查,不能改成只按扩展名或构建退出码判断。
|
||||
- 验证:在 macOS 上构建真实 desktop-shell release,运行 `npm run desktop-shell:stage-release-binary`,再由 `npm run check:native-shells` 校验 staged 产物。
